Born in Seattle, WA into an Army family, I grew up traveling all over. My family eventually settled (on my 10th move) in South Carolina where I finished high school (Newberry High) and attended college (Wofford College). After graduation, I moved to Washington, DC to work on John McCain’s 2008 presidential campaign.

Michael grew up in Phoenix, AZ then headed to colder weather on the East coast for undergrad at Boston College. Following undergrad, Michael spent a year living, working and mastering Spanish in Buenos Aires, Argentina, before starting law school at Georgetown in Washington, DC. While attending Georgetown, Michael also worked in the legal department of the McCain campaign.

As you can guess, we met on the campaign, fell madly in love, and got engaged just after Michael moved to San Francisco to start working for Jones Day. A quick 5 months later we were married in April 2010 and were loving life in the Bay Area until Michael’s company offered him the opportunity to transfer to their new office in São Paulo, Brazil.  It was an offer and an adventure that we couldn’t pass up, and we loved (almost) every minute of our 4 years there.

In 2016 we moved back to the US and back to where it all began for us, the DC area. We bought a home in Arlington and now Michael is now working as an attorney for the Department of Justice, prosecuting corruption in the FCPA unit.

In July of 2013 God blessed us with our first son, Culhane McGeever Harper, and in August of 2015 He gave us Fincher Oliver Harper. And I am thankful to be at home, full-time with them. doublenew

So here we are, on a journey to love God, love each other, and love our new home in Arlington, VA. Jeans & A T-Shirt was started with the intention of documenting our adventures so that years from now we will have a better record of this fun, crazy journey of everyday life.  🙂
